Today's customers expect more from brands. Companies cannot afford to be faceless monoliths focused purely on profits. While that may have been fine in the old days,64 percentof today's global consumers will choose to buy from or boycott a brand based on its position on a social issue.

Buying from a company has become about more than the product or service involved in the transaction. Increasingly informed consumers are weighing a brand's greater role in society before they choose to do business. Because of this, all founders must focus on doing good — not just trying to pad their bottom line.
